# MySQL 多选实现指南
## 1. 什么是 MySQL 多选?
在 MySQL 中,"多选"通常指的是从数据库中根据多个条件筛选记录。这可以通过 `WHERE` 子句结合多个条件来实现。这个过程在网站开发中非常常见,例如在电商平台中根据用户选择的多个筛选条件来展示商品。
## 2. 多选实现流程
实现 MySQL 多选的基本步骤如下表所示:
| 步骤编号 | 步骤
批改多选题是比较麻烦的事情,有很多不同的计分方法。有一种最常见的计分方法是:如果考生选择了部分正确选项,并且没有选择任何错误选项,则得到 50% 分数;如果考生选择了任何一个错误的选项,则不能得分。本题就请你写个程序帮助老师批改多选题,并且指出哪道题的哪个选项错的人最多。输入格式:输入在第一行给出两个正整数 N(≤1000)和 M(≤100),分别是学生人数和多选题的个数。随后 M 行,每行顺次给
单选题1.以下描述正确的是?( )A、模糊查询使用关键字likingB、模糊查询使用关键字likesC、模糊查询使用关键字likedD、模糊查询使用关键字like正确答案:D2.对查询结果分组使用的关键字是( )A、groupB、group withC、group byD、group of正确答案:C3.备份多个数据库下列各式正确的是( )A、mysqldump -u username -p --
转载
2023-10-24 08:33:48
171阅读
# MySQL 枚举多选:实现灵活的数据存储
在数据库设计中,我们经常需要处理多种类型的数据。尤其在构建复杂应用时,像"兴趣爱好"、"技能"等多选项的数据存储变得尤为重要。MySQL 提供了多种方式来实现这一需求,其中之一就是枚举(ENUM)类型的使用。本文将对 MySQL 的枚举类型进行详细讲解,并提供相关代码示例,以及适合的场景使用。
## 什么是 ENUM 类型?
在 MySQL 中,
# 使用MySQL实现多选功能
作为一名刚入行的小白,第一次接触数据库的时候,可能会对如何在MySQL中实现多选功能感到困惑。在本篇文章中,我将详细介绍如何实现这个功能,帮助你逐步理解。
## 整体流程
实现MySQL中的多选功能,一般可以分为以下几个步骤:
| 步骤序号 | 步骤描述 |
| -------- | --------------------- |
# MySQL存储多选的实现方法
在开发中,我们经常会遇到需要存储多选项的情况。比如,用户在选择兴趣爱好时可能会选择多个选项。在这篇文章中,我将教你如何利用MySQL实现存储多选的功能。我们将通过一系列步骤来完成这个任务。为了清楚地理解流程,我们将会使用表格的形式展示步骤。
## 流程步骤
| 步骤 | 描述 | 代码 |
| ---- | ---- | ---- |
| 1 | 设计数据库
12.1 多用户数据库12.1.1 锁12.1.1.1 定义数据库服务器用来控制并行数据的一种机制 即,当数据库被锁定时,想要执行读操作或者写操作都需要等到锁被释放12.1.1.2 两种类型类型一:读操作需要申请读锁, 写操作需要申请写锁可以同时进行读锁写锁只能一个一个进行,并且拒绝读请求缺点: 并行多个读操作,写操作等待时间较长类型二:读操作不受控,写操作需要申请版本控制:读操作从查询到结束操作
转载
2024-09-20 22:28:44
27阅读
# MySQL中的多选与模糊查询
## 什么是MySQL?
MySQL是一种流行的开源关系型数据库管理系统,它被广泛应用于Web应用程序中用于存储和检索数据。MySQL具有高可靠性、高性能和易用性等优点,因此备受开发者们的青睐。
## 多选查询
在MySQL中,我们经常需要进行多选查询,即根据多个条件来筛选数据。下面我们通过一个简单的示例来演示如何在MySQL中进行多选查询。
假设我们有
原创
2024-06-27 06:54:01
17阅读
# MySQL 多选存储
MySQL 是一种常用的关系型数据库管理系统,可以用于存储和管理大量的数据。在实际的应用场景中,我们可能会遇到需要存储多选数据的情况,例如一个商品可以有多个分类、一篇文章可以有多个标签等等。在本文中,我们将介绍如何在 MySQL 中有效地存储和查询多选数据。
## 多选存储方法
### 方法一:使用逗号分隔的字符串
最常见的多选存储方法是将多个选项的值使用逗号分隔
原创
2024-01-03 08:39:02
365阅读
# 实现MySQL多选项的步骤
## 简介
MySQL 是一个广泛使用的关系型数据库管理系统,支持多种操作,包括多选项操作。本篇文章将指导你如何在MySQL中实现多选项。
## 流程概述
下面是实现MySQL多选项的整体流程概述:
| 步骤 | 描述 |
| --- | --- |
| 1 | 创建一个存储选项的表 |
| 2 | 插入选项数据 |
| 3 | 查询和处理选项数据 |
|
原创
2023-12-14 10:04:39
86阅读
# 实现"mysql 多选存储"教程
## 整件事情的流程
下面是实现"mysql 多选存储"的步骤:
```mermaid
gantt
title 实现"mysql 多选存储"流程图
section 准备工作
学习基本知识 :done, a1, 2022-10-10, 2d
创建数据库和表 :done, a2, after a1,
原创
2024-07-03 04:38:42
20阅读
# 在MySQL中存储多选数据的最佳实践
在现代Web开发中,用户交互通常涉及多选选项,例如表单中的复选框或多选框。当用户选择多个选项时,数据的存储和管理成为一个重要问题。在本文中,我们将探讨在MySQL中存储多选数据的几种最佳实践,并通过代码示例帮助您理解。
## 数据库设计
在MySQL中,存储多选数据并没有直接的类型支持。因此,我们需要使用一些设计模式。以下是存储多选数据的几种常见方法
原创
2024-09-11 04:23:08
96阅读
本文是采用的故事联想法来记忆。顺 序:where → group by → having → order by → limit英语意思:where:哪里 group by:分组(圈子) having:有 order by:排序(顺序) limit:限制下面用一种对话的形式来把 故事 场景串联起来。 这个故事挺符合我们生活的逻辑的。想一想,自己要出去喝酒是不是先问上这么几个问题。1、去哪喝? 2、和
1. (单选题) 使用SQL语句进行分组检索时,为了去掉不满足条件的分组,应当(B )A使用WHERE子句B在GROUP BY后面使用HAVING 子句C先使用WHERE子句,再使用HAVING子句D先使用HAVING 子句,再使用WHERE子句2. (单选题) 储蓄所有多个储户,储户在多个储蓄所存取款,储蓄所与储户之间是( B)A一对一的联系B一对多的联系
转载
2023-11-21 23:54:24
856阅读
在工作中经常会对手上的数据进行二次处理,今天我就遇到一个问题。经理把一个excle表交给我让我把数据放到数据库里面,要求拆分多选字段并把拆分后的字段存到新的表中。刚加班完成任务,趁热打铁,写在博客里一是供自己以后使用,二是希望有需要的朋友可以借鉴。1、把excel倒入mysql 第零步,准备好mysql图形化工具navicat,备份好exce
转载
2023-08-20 20:56:38
69阅读
2016年计算机二级MySQL考试题及答案一、单选题(共34分)1、mysql中唯一索引的关键字是(C)(1分)A.fulltextindexB.onlyindexC.uniqueindexD.index2、下面关于索引描述中错误的一项是(C)(1分)A.索引可以提高数据查询的速度B.索引可以降低数据的插入速度C.innodb存储引擎支持全文索引D.删除索引的命令是dropindex3、支持主外键
转载
2023-09-04 13:43:27
236阅读
单选题 1、下列关于MySQL备份的说法中,错误的是( B )A、备份数据库的命令是mysqldumpB、备份数据库的文件扩展名必须是.sqlC、“mysql”命令可以还原数据库D、可以同时备份一个或多个数据库[ 解析:.txt ]2、在MySQL中INSERT语句常用于( B ) A、删除数据B、插入数据C、修改数据D、创建库3、关于MySQL存储过程,
转载
2023-10-24 08:53:30
151阅读
1、mysql中唯一索引的关键字是( C ) A. fulltext index B.only index C.unique index D.index2、下面关于索引描述中错误的一项是( C) A.索引可以提高数据查询的速度 B.索引可以降低数据的插入速度 C.innodb存储引擎支持全文索引 D.删除索引的命令是drop index3、支持主外键,索引及事务的存储引擎为是( B ) A.MYI
转载
2024-05-29 01:39:59
160阅读
1、选择题 (1)已知表T1中有2行数据,T2中有3行数据,执行SQL语句 “select a.* from T1 a,T2 b”后,返回的行数为______ A、2行 B、3行 C、5行 D、6行 多表查询没有指定连接条件,会导致笛卡尔积的出现,返回行数等于2张表的行数乘积,返回6行记录 考察:对多表连接、笛卡尔积的理解 答案:A (2)、已知表T
转载
2024-08-16 10:55:39
27阅读
文章目录Mysql一、innoDB跟myisam的区别二、InnoDB之索引1.为什么需要索引,索引底层实现是什么,为什么选择它?2. 覆盖索引3.前缀索引4.联合索引5.索引使用原则三、MVCC1.什么是数据多版本2.数据多版本实现方式3.redo, undo,回滚段4.InnoDB为何能够做到这么高的并发5.InnoDB,快照读,在RR和RC下有何差异四、InnoDB之锁1.自增锁(Auto
转载
2024-06-05 12:49:46
39阅读